In Apex, affectionately known as "The Peak of Good Living," residents enjoy a fantastic quality of life. The town is recognized for its high level of public services, quality health care and education, low crime rate, strong job opportunities, and access to plenty of parks and leisure activities.
The downtown and surrounding neighborhood is listed on the National Register of Historic Places as ong of the best examples of an intact turn-of-the-century railroad town in North Carolina, with commercial and residential buildings that date to the late 1800s. Visitors flock to annual street festivals in downtown Apex, including PeakFest and the Apex Jazz & Music Festival.
